On this episode of CRE Unplugged, we sit down with Mead Rusert, VP and GM of Building Technologies at Carrier. With over 30 years of experience under his (tool)belt, Mead’s the man behind the controls at Carrier’s Automated Logic, where he’s basically the maestro of everything that isn’t HVAC.Why should you listen? Because smarter buildings equal smarter people—or at least more productive ones. From hiking treks in New Mexico with a bunch of teenage boys (seriously, the guy’s brave) to leading cutting-edge innovations at Carrier, Mead walks us through his career and why building technology isn’t just about wires and sensors—it’s about making life better for the people inside those buildings.We also ask the million-dollar questions: Have property owners finally wised up since COVID about better building environments? Is indoor air quality the secret sauce for worker productivity? And how is AI shaking things up in the building world?Mead shares some killer advice for those wanting to break into the industry, reveals what he wishes his younger self knew, and tells us how he manages to “unplug”—because even the king of smart buildings needs downtime.
